- Wash fabric thoroughly to remove any dirt, chemicals, etc.
- Rinse well to remove all soap, detergent or bleach.
- Add clean water which is between 160º and 200ºF (140ºF minimum) to washing wheel.
- Dissolve dye in hot water and stir until dissolved (optional) or add dye directly to washing wheel and run for five minutes.
- (Use 1# dye per 100# fabric for light to medium shades.)
- (Use 2-4# dye per 100# fabric for medium to dark shades.)
- OPTIONAL:
- Add approximately three pounds of salt (light shades) for each 100 pounds of fabric.
- Add approximately ten pounds of salt (dark shades) for each 100 pounds of fabric.
- Run washing wheel for 30 to 45 minutes until all dye is absorbed on fabric.
- Follow with two cold rinses.
To obtain maximum wash fastness and minimize potential bleeding of the dye, treat the freshly dyed fabric with BONNEDYE No. 263-F Color Fixative as follows:
- Add
clean water which is between 120º and 140ºF to washing wheel.
Add color fixative and run for fifteen minutes.
Drain and dry fabric.
(Use one to two pints of color fixative per 100 pounds of fabric.)

- Place washed mats into washer.
- Fill water level to high with water temperature to 140ºF minimum.
- Add all of the kit packets 2 - 3 packs at a time and run for 2 minutes to mix.
- Add STEAM to bring temperature up to 190ºF.
- Run for 20 - 30 minutes at 190ºF.
- Cold rinse once.
- Cold rinse again with 8 oz. detergent.
- Rinse until drain water is clear and unload the mats.
OPTIONAL:
Run a 2-minute bleach cycle or anti-color to clean machine or any dye residues.
